Chief Engineer – Maritime Defence

Permanent
Salary negotiable, circa £120,000

Copello is working in partnership with an established marine technology organisation that is expanding its presence and capability within the UK Defence sector.

As part of this growth, we are looking to appoint a Chief Engineer to provide technical leadership, engineering assurance and governance across a portfolio of complex maritime and subsea programmes.

This is a senior and influential position, acting as a Technical Authority within the organisation and providing confidence that engineering activities, technical decisions and solutions meet the required standards throughout the full engineering lifecycle.

The Role

The Chief Engineer will take overall responsibility for engineering assurance across key programmes, working closely with engineering teams, programme leadership, senior stakeholders and the customer.

Responsibilities will include:

  • Acting as a senior Technical Authority across complex maritime and defence programmes.
  • Providing overall engineering assurance, governance and technical oversight.
  • Ensuring appropriate engineering processes, standards and controls are applied throughout the full engineering lifecycle.
  • Providing technical leadership across systems, integration, design, development, verification, validation and acceptance activities.
  • Reviewing and challenging technical decisions, engineering risks and programme assumptions.
  • Supporting technical reviews and ensuring solutions are safe, compliant, robust and appropriate for their intended operational environment.
  • Working closely with customers and stakeholders across the UK Defence community.
  • Providing technical guidance and leadership to multidisciplinary engineering teams.
  • Supporting the continued development of engineering capability, processes and technical governance as the organisation grows.

About You

We are looking for an established senior engineering leader with significant experience within the UK Defence maritime environment.

You are likely to have:

  • A strong Defence engineering background, ideally within maritime, naval, submarine or subsea programmes.
  • Experience of subsea systems, underwater technology, autonomous maritime systems or similarly complex marine systems.
  • Previous experience operating as a Chief Engineer, Technical Authority, Engineering Authority, Engineering Director or equivalent senior technical leader.
  • Strong knowledge of the full engineering lifecycle, from requirements and concept development through design, integration, verification, validation, qualification and acceptance.
  • Experience providing engineering assurance and technical governance on complex programmes.
  • The credibility to challenge technical decisions and provide independent engineering judgement at senior level.
  • Experience working directly with UK Defence customers and stakeholders, ideally including the MOD and/or Submarine Delivery Agency (SDA).
  • Strong systems engineering and multidisciplinary engineering understanding.
  • The ability to communicate complex technical matters effectively with engineers, programme teams, senior leadership and customers.
